From acb792c92398ed0dd9b45a0a3007c4747de2eba7 Mon Sep 17 00:00:00 2001
From: Fibinger Ádám <adam.fibinger@wup.hu>
Date: Thu, 04 Jun 2020 19:55:49 +0200
Subject: [PATCH] Csapat csere cseréli a csapat pontokat is

---
 templates/admin/modules/overlay.twig |   31 +++++++++++++++++++++----------
 1 files changed, 21 insertions(+), 10 deletions(-)

diff --git a/templates/admin/modules/overlay.twig b/templates/admin/modules/overlay.twig
index 8663fac..8921375 100644
--- a/templates/admin/modules/overlay.twig
+++ b/templates/admin/modules/overlay.twig
@@ -6,16 +6,16 @@
 
 		<div class="form-group">
 			<div class="form-row">
+				<div class="col-md-2 mb-3">
+					<label for="validationServer02">Első vastagon szedett sor</label>
+					<input type="text" name="stripe[cup][number]" class="form-control" id="validationServer02"
+						   placeholder="Pld.: #654"
+						   value="{{ stripe.cup.number }}">
+				</div>
 				<div class="col-md-8 mb-3">
 					<label for="validationServer01">Kupa neve</label>
 					<input type="text" name="stripe[cup][name]" class="form-control" id="validationServer01"
 						   placeholder="Pld.: 5on5 Bomb Cup" value="{{ stripe.cup.name }}">
-				</div>
-				<div class="col-md-2 mb-3">
-					<label for="validationServer02">Kupa sorszám</label>
-					<input type="text" name="stripe[cup][number]" class="form-control" id="validationServer02"
-						   placeholder="Pld.: #654"
-						   value="{{ stripe.cup.number }}">
 				</div>
 			</div>
 		</div>
@@ -56,9 +56,9 @@
 				</button>
 			</div>
 			<div class="form-group bg-warning">
-                <div class="col-md-12 mb-4">
+				<div class="col-md-12 mb-4">
 					{% include 'admin/modules/team-list-select.twig'  with {'target': 'team_orange_name'} %}
-                </div>
+				</div>
 				<div class="col-md-12 mb-4">
 					<div class="form-group">
 						<label>Narancs csapat neve
@@ -71,13 +71,13 @@
 						<label>
 							<input type="checkbox" id="checkbox_po_1" name="stripe[team][orange][score][0]"
 								   value="true" {{ stripe.team.orange.score[0] ? "checked" }}>
-                            Map 1
+							Map 1
 						</label>
 
 						<label>
 							<input type="checkbox" id="checkbox_po_2" name="stripe[team][orange][score][1]"
 								   value="true" {{ stripe.team.orange.score[1] ? "checked" }}>
-                            Map 2
+							Map 2
 						</label>
 					</div>
 				</div>
@@ -118,6 +118,11 @@
             var blue = document.getElementById('team_blue_name');
             var orange = document.getElementById('team_orange_name');
 
+            var blueTick = [], orangeTick = [];
+
+            swapCheckboxValues(document.getElementById('checkbox_p_b1'), document.getElementById('checkbox_po_1'));
+            swapCheckboxValues(document.getElementById('checkbox_p_b2'), document.getElementById('checkbox_po_2'));
+
             var blue_name = blue.value;
             blue.value = orange.value;
             orange.value = blue_name;
@@ -125,5 +130,11 @@
             return false;
         }
 
+        function swapCheckboxValues(objectOne, objectTwo) {
+            var tempValue = $(objectOne).prop("checked");
+            $(objectOne).prop("checked", $(objectTwo).prop("checked"));
+            $(objectTwo).prop("checked", tempValue);
+        }
+
 	</script>
 {% endblock %}
\ No newline at end of file

--
Gitblit v1.8.0